Description

The General Services Administration (GSA) is soliciting quotes for the procurement of 432 units of a compartmented mess tray, identified by NSN 7350-01-720-5790. The trays must meet specific criteria, including being biobased, compostable, and free from PFAS, designed for both hot and cold food, with dimensions of 9 inches in length, 9 inches in width, and 3 inches in height. This procurement is particularly significant as it supports sustainable practices in food service operations within federal agencies. Interested vendors, particularly small businesses under the NAICS code 326140 for Polystyrene Foam Product Manufacturing, must submit their quotes along with the required documentation to Desmond Sysengchanh at desmond.sysengchanh@gsa.gov by the specified deadline to ensure compliance with the solicitation requirements.

This Request for Quotation (RFQ) concerns a solicitation for an item with NSN 7350017205790, intended for delivery to Joint Base Lewis-McChord, WA. Vendors are required to verify their registration with the System for Award Management (SAM) prior to submission and provide their company details, including name, address, contacts, and business classification. The RFQ outlines requirements for pricing based on requested quantities, delivery conditions, and compliance with various administrative and regulatory factors. Vendors must confirm compliance with specific terms and conditions, note any technical specifications if offering an equivalent, and provide documentation as required. The basis for award relies on meeting compliance standards and offering the lowest price. This RFQ is exclusively reserved for small businesses under the NAICS code 326140 for Polystyrene Foam Product Manufacturing. Additionally, vendors must adhere to terms regarding the prohibition of certain telecommunications services and compliance with the Buy American Act. Proper bid submission must include acknowledgment of all relevant clauses, and penalties may apply if packaging or labeling does not meet requirements. This document illustrates a formal approach in federal procurement processes, emphasizing compliance, pricing considerations, and small business support.
